About Mitchell J. Nelles
Mitchell J. Nelles is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Immunology, Epidemiology, Molecular Biology and Animal Science and Zoology, having authored 9 papers that have together received 388 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(5 papers), T-cell and B-cell Immunology (4 papers), Hepatitis B Virus Studies (3 papers), Animal Virus Infections Studies (2 papers), Hepatitis C virus research (2 papers),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(1 paper), Protein purification and stability (1 paper) and Complement system in diseases (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Transplantation (137 citations), Hepatology (133 citations), Cancer Research (70 citations), Epidemiology (132 citations) and Immunology (67 citations). Mitchell J. Nelles has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Man‐Sun Sy, Mark I. Greene, Alfred Nisonoff, Robert K. DiNello, Stella Quan, Alan Polito, Kathryn Thompson, Susan Scott, María G. Crespo‐Leiro and John J. Sninsky. Their work appears in journals such as Immunogenetics, Advances in experimental medicine and biology, Journal of Molecular Diagnostics, Hepatology and Advances in immunology.
